Before 1971, this Tutor had serial number 26012. Pictured with 2 CFTS, the aircraft would fly with the Snowbirds 1995 - 2001. Stored at CFD Mountainview, it would move to CFB Borden in 2008. The red and white markings on the canopy denote an new acrylic windscreen which required a different installation procedure being introduced on the Tutor. After the fleet was converted, the windscreen frame reverted back to natural metal. This photo is copyright © Gary Vincent, and may not be used or published in any way without permission.
